Guest Review: Tater's Tall Tails Takes On EVERNEATH!
"Tired of Vamps, Wolves and Fey??? How about trying out some
gods? Ooo yes!!! Everneath is a modern tale about the long forgotten tragedy of
Persephone and Eurydice.
What would you do if you had only 6 months to say good-bye to your life? This is the question facing Nikki, who 6 months ago was taken (or did she willing go?) into the Everneath with Cole and she left behind her boyfriend Jake, distant father and mayor, and younger brother. For 100 years her emotions were feed on by Cole to sustain his existence. Somehow surviving, she chooses to go back to the Surface, it only just to say goodbye.
Brodi wrote a WONDERFUL update on a classic tragedy. She (yes Brodi is a girl) turned a devastating tragedy into a page turning conflicting romance. From the moment Cole holds out his hand to Nikki the adventure never stops, the conflict gets harder and decisions more difficult. Weather you are a fan of paranormal fan wondering about contemporary or a contemporary fan wondering about paranormal, this book will please both. It is filled with love, decision-making, conflict and tension. It’s heartbreaking and frustrating! You will cry, you will laugh and you will want to throw a tantrum like a 3 year old!
Brodi wrote a tantalizing debut that is sure to be talked about 100 years from now, granted that we all haven’t been Feed on. Be prepared to be heartbroken. Everyone should read this book! I know I'm counting down the days until book 2 comes out!"
Tara from Tater's Tall Tails
